13 Keep all the laws of men because of the Lord; those of the king, who is over all,
         
                                
                        14 And those of the rulers who are sent by him for the punishment of evil-doers and for the praise of those who do well.
         
                                
                        15 Because it is God's pleasure that foolish and narrow-minded men may be put to shame by your good behaviour:
         
                                
                        16 As those who are free, not using your free position as a cover for wrongdoing, but living as the servants of God;
         
                                
                        17 Have respect for all, loving the brothers, fearing God, honouring the king.
         
                                
                        18 Servants, take orders from your masters with all respect; not only if they are good and gentle, but even if they are bad-humoured.
         
                                
                        19 For it is a sign of grace if a man, desiring to do right in the eyes of God, undergoes pain as punishment for something which he has not done.
